Former Real Madrid coach Alvaro Arbeloa has emerged as a surprise candidate for the Fulham managerial position following the departure of Marco Silva, in a development that has sent shockwaves through Premier League managerial speculation.

Fulham managerial role for Arbeloa, reports come after Fulham reportedly opened discussions with the 43-year-old Spaniard as the club begins the search for a new head coach at Craven Cottage.

Marco Silva recently left Fulham to take over as Benfica manager, a move that triggered a managerial reshuffle across several top European clubs.

Silva is understood to be replacing Jose Mourinho, who is set for a return to Real Madrid.

Arbeloa, a former Real Madrid, Liverpool and West Ham United defender during his playing career, is currently in coaching after stepping into management at Real Madrid following the departure of Xabi Alonso earlier in the season.

The Arbeloa Fulham Managerial Move has been described as unexpected, given his relatively limited senior managerial experience compared to other candidates typically linked with Premier League roles.

According to reports from The Athletic, Fulham have already held talks with Arbeloa as they assess potential replacements capable of stabilising the squad ahead of the new campaign.

If appointed, Arbeloa would mark one of the most surprising managerial arrivals in the Premier League this summer, with Fulham expected to make a final decision in the coming days.

Club officials are believed to be weighing experience against long-term potential as they look to maintain stability following Silva’s exit.
